400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el中1=1什么意思

作者:路由通
|
217人看过
发布时间:2026-02-23 01:32:02
标签:
在数据处理软件中,表达式“1=1”常被用作一种逻辑判断的“永真”条件。它看似简单,却蕴含着构建动态查询、筛选测试数据以及维护复杂公式结构的关键逻辑。本文将深入剖析这一表达式的多重含义与应用场景,从基础逻辑判断到高级函数嵌套,结合官方文档与实用案例,为您全面解读其在数据操作中的核心价值,助您掌握这一提升工作效率的巧妙工具。
excel中1=1什么意思

       在日常使用电子表格软件处理数据时,我们经常会遇到各种函数与公式。其中,一个看似简单却充满奥妙的表达式——“1=1”——时常出现在资深用户的公式中。对于初学者而言,这行代码可能令人费解:它究竟是在计算什么?又为何要这样写?今天,我们就来深入探讨这个表达式的含义、它在不同场景下的应用,以及如何巧妙地利用它来提升我们的工作效率。

       首先,我们需要理解其最本质的逻辑含义。在电子表格软件中,等号“=”通常用作比较运算符。当它出现在公式中(而非单元格赋值时),它的作用是判断其左右两边的值是否相等。如果相等,则返回逻辑值“真”;如果不相等,则返回逻辑值“假”。因此,“1=1”就是在判断数字1是否等于数字1。显然,这是一个恒成立的命题,其结果永远为“真”。


一、逻辑运算的基石:“真”与“假”的恒定来源

       在电子表格的逻辑体系中,“真”和“假”是两个基础构建块。许多高级函数,例如“如果”函数、“筛选”函数、“查找”函数等,其运行都依赖于逻辑值作为判断条件。“1=1”因其结果恒为“真”,成为了一个可靠且不会出错的逻辑值来源。相比之下,直接输入文字“真”在某些函数嵌套中可能被视为文本而非逻辑值,从而引发错误。使用“1=1”则能确保软件始终将其识别为一个标准的逻辑“真”值,保障了公式的稳健性。


二、构建动态筛选与查询的“万能”条件

       这是“1=1”一个非常经典且实用的应用场景。假设我们使用“筛选”函数来提取数据。通常,我们需要为“筛选”函数设置一个或多个条件区域和条件。但有时,我们可能希望先看到全部数据,或者条件需要根据其他单元格的值动态生成。此时,就可以将条件设置为“1=1”。因为条件永远成立,所以“筛选”函数会返回未经筛选的原始数据全集。当我们需要动态切换条件时,只需将这个“1=1”替换为其他逻辑判断即可,这为制作交互式报表提供了极大的灵活性。


三、在“数据库”函数族中作为通配条件

       电子表格软件中有一类以“数据库”开头的函数,例如“数据库求和”、“数据库计数”等。这些函数都需要一个“条件区域”参数。根据官方函数说明,条件区域用于指定函数计算所依据的条件。如果我们需要对数据库中所有记录进行计算,而不施加任何限制,那么构建一个有效的条件区域就成了一个“技术活”。一个巧妙的做法是:在条件区域的首行(字段名行)下方单元格中输入“1=1”。这个表达式会被软件评估为逻辑值“真”,从而匹配该字段下的所有记录,实现“无条件”计算的效果,这比创建一个复杂且可能出错的空条件区域要简洁可靠得多。


四、用于公式结构的测试与调试

       在编写复杂嵌套公式时,隔离和测试某一部分的逻辑是否正确至关重要。例如,一个大型的“如果”函数嵌套了多个条件判断。为了测试当第一个条件为“真”时,后续的计算流程是否正确,我们可以临时将第一个条件替换为“1=1”,强制让公式走入这个分支进行验证。同理,如果需要测试条件为“假”的分支,则可以使用“1=2”。这是一种高效的公式调试方法,能帮助用户快速定位逻辑错误所在。


五、作为占位符维持公式结构的完整性

       在某些复杂的数组公式或需要特定参数结构的函数中,所有参数位置都必须被填充,即使某些条件暂时用不到。例如,在旧版软件的某些查找函数中,可能需要一个“查找模式”参数。如果我们暂时不需要特定的查找模式,但又不能留空,填入“1=1”作为一个无害的“真”值,可以确保公式语法正确且不会引发意外的错误计算,同时保持了公式结构的完整,便于未来修改。


六、理解其作为布尔代数的体现

       从计算机科学和布尔代数的角度来看,“1”常常用来代表“真”,“0”代表“假”。因此,“1=1”也可以被理解为“真等于真”,这本身就是布尔逻辑中的一个恒真式。在电子表格软件中,逻辑值“真”在参与四则运算时,通常会被自动转换为数字1;“假”则被转换为数字0。理解这一点,就能明白为何“1=1”与“真”在数值计算中等价,也为理解更复杂的逻辑与数值混合运算打下了基础。


七、在条件格式中创建始终应用的规则

       条件格式功能允许我们根据特定条件为单元格设置格式。如果我们希望某个格式规则始终应用于某个区域,而不依赖于单元格内容的变化,就可以使用基于公式的规则,并将公式设置为“=1=1”。由于这个公式对区域内每一个单元格的求值结果都为“真”,因此该格式规则会应用于所有选中的单元格。这比简单地直接设置格式更具优势,因为它依然是一条“条件格式”规则,可以方便地在管理器中调整优先级或一键禁用。


八、辅助构建复杂的数组公式逻辑

       在高级的数组运算中,经常需要将多个条件进行组合。例如,使用“乘法”来模拟“与”运算,使用“加法”来模拟“或”运算。在这些数组公式中,每个条件通常会产生一个由“真”和“假”构成的数组。如果我们需要在组合中强行加入一个始终成立的条件,就可以引入“1=1”产生的全“真”数组。它与任何其他条件数组相乘(“与”运算),都不会改变原条件数组的结果,从而在不影响逻辑的前提下,满足公式结构的要求。


九、在“查找与引用”函数中作为匹配参数

       以“查找”函数为例,其第三个参数是“区间查找”,它需要一个逻辑值。当该参数为“真”或省略时,函数进行近似匹配;为“假”时,进行精确匹配。如果我们明确需要进行精确匹配,最规范的写法就是将第三个参数写为“假”。而“1=2”的结果正是“假”,因此有些用户会使用“1=2”来代替直接输入“假”,以确保参数类型绝对正确,避免因省略或误输入文本“假”而导致函数行为异常。


十、用于教学与演示逻辑概念

       对于教授电子表格软件中逻辑函数和条件判断的教师或培训师而言,“1=1”是一个极佳的教学工具。它的直观性让学生能立刻理解比较运算符“=”的作用,并清晰地区分“作为比较的等号”和“作为公式起始符的等号”。通过演示将“1=1”改为“1=2”观察结果变化,可以生动地展示逻辑值是如何产生并传递给其他函数的,为学习更复杂的“如果”、“并且”、“或者”等函数铺平道路。


十一、作为模板公式中的可替换模块

       在设计需要分发给他人使用的报表模板或数据输入工具时,创建者有时会预先写好一些公式框架。在这些框架中,用户可能需要根据自身需求修改条件部分。将条件部分初始化为“1=1”,并添加清晰的注释,可以引导用户:“请将此处的‘1=1’替换为您的实际条件,例如‘A2>100’。” 这样做比留空或写一段复杂的说明文字更加直观和不易出错。


十二、理解其与“真”函数的异同

       电子表格软件中提供了一个名为“真”的函数,它不需要参数,直接返回逻辑值“真”。那么,“真()”和“1=1”有何区别?主要区别在于“真()”是一个函数调用,而“1=1”是一个逻辑表达式。在绝大多数情况下,两者可以互换使用。然而,在极少数涉及公式求值顺序或依赖项追踪的复杂场景中,软件对两者的内部处理方式可能有细微差别。对于普通用户而言,可以认为它们等效,但“1=1”因其展示了比较过程,有时更具可读性。


十三、避免常见错误与使用误区

       虽然“1=1”非常有用,但也需注意正确使用。首先,要确保它被用在需要逻辑值的地方。如果将其用在期望数字的参数位置,虽然“真”可能被转换为1,但这可能并非函数设计的本意,可能导致难以察觉的错误。其次,在作为文本字符串的一部分时,比如在“连接”函数中,它不会被计算,而是会直接变成文本“1=1”。最后,过度使用可能会降低公式的可读性,对于简单的条件,直接使用“真”或“假”可能更清晰。


十四、在宏与脚本编程中的等价思想

       当我们从公式扩展到软件的宏或脚本编程环境时,这种“永真”条件的思想同样适用。在可视化基础应用程序脚本或其他支持脚本的语言中,程序员也经常使用类似“1=1”或“True”作为循环中的默认条件,或作为尚未实现的条件判断占位符。理解电子表格中“1=1”的逻辑,有助于平滑地过渡到自动化脚本的学习,因为其核心的布尔逻辑是相通的。


十五、结合其他函数创造高级用法

       将“1=1”与其他函数结合,可以解决一些特定问题。例如,配合“如果错误”函数:假设某个公式在某些情况下会返回错误,我们希望当错误出现时,显示一个默认值,否则显示另一个公式的结果。我们可以构建这样的结构:=如果错误(原公式, 如果(1=1, 默认值))。这里内层的“如果(1=1, 默认值)”确保了无论外层“如果错误”返回什么,这里都会返回“默认值”,结构清晰。当然,这只是一个示例,实际应用中应根据需求灵活组合。


十六、探索其在其他数据处理工具中的通用性

       这种利用恒真表达式的思想并非电子表格软件独有。在结构化查询语言、数据可视化工具乃至许多编程语言中,类似“1=1”的恒真条件都被广泛用于动态构建查询语句、测试逻辑分支或作为默认条件。因此,深入理解“1=1”在电子表格中的本质,实际上是在掌握一种通用的数据处理逻辑思维,这种思维能够帮助您更快地适应和学习其他更复杂的数据分析工具和平台。

       综上所述,电子表格软件中的“1=1”远不止一个简单的数字比较。它是一个逻辑基石,一个灵活的工具,一个调试助手,更是一种编程思维的体现。从确保公式稳定的“真”值来源,到构建动态查询的巧妙开关,再到辅助复杂公式的调试与构建,其应用贯穿了从基础到高级的各个使用层面。希望本文的详细拆解,能帮助您真正理解并掌握这个强大而精巧的表达方式,让您在数据处理的道路上更加得心应手,发掘出电子表格软件更深层次的潜能。

相关文章
word批注为什么每次打开都有
在使用微软Word处理文档时,许多用户都曾遇到批注反复出现的困扰。本文将深入剖析这一现象背后的十二个核心原因,从文档存储机制、视图设置、批注属性到软件版本差异等多个维度进行系统性解读。我们将结合官方技术文档,为您提供清晰的问题诊断路径和切实可行的解决方案,帮助您彻底掌控文档中的批注显示,提升办公效率。
2026-02-23 01:31:42
353人看过
为什么window10中的Excel
本文将深度剖析在视窗十操作系统中,微软电子表格软件所展现的独特优势与核心价值。文章将从系统深度集成、性能优化、安全特性、人工智能辅助、协作功能、数据可视化、跨平台体验、对传统文件格式的兼容性、触控与手写支持、云服务融合、可访问性改进以及长期支持等十二个关键维度展开详细论述,旨在为专业用户与商务人士提供一份全面、深入且实用的参考指南,揭示其为何成为现代数字化办公环境中不可或缺的核心工具。
2026-02-23 01:31:27
248人看过
锡棒如何储存
锡棒作为一种重要的工业原料与手工材料,其储存方式直接关系到其性能稳定与使用寿命。不当的储存环境会导致锡棒表面氧化、质地变脆甚至发生“锡瘟”,严重影响后续加工与应用。本文将从环境控制、包装选择、堆码规范、安全管理及定期检查等十二个核心方面,系统阐述锡棒科学储存的完整方案,旨在为相关从业人员提供一份详尽、专业且具备高度可操作性的实用指南。
2026-02-23 01:31:25
224人看过
为什么word文档底色变成黄色
在日常使用中,许多用户可能会遇到文档的底色突然变成了黄色,这通常与护眼模式、页面颜色设置、样式应用或显示驱动异常有关。本文将系统性地剖析可能导致此现象的十余种核心原因,并提供对应的、经过验证的解决方案,帮助您快速恢复文档的正常显示,并深入理解其背后的软件运行逻辑。
2026-02-23 01:31:21
368人看过
excel中求比率是什么函数
在数据处理中,比率计算是常见的需求。本文旨在深入探讨在电子表格软件(Excel)中用于求比率的函数与方法。内容将超越简单的除法,系统解析如“除法运算”、“文本连接函数”(CONCATENATE)与“文本函数”(TEXT)的组合应用、“值或错误值判断函数”(IFERROR)的错误处理,以及“条件求和函数”(SUMIF)等高级技巧在比率分析中的实际应用。同时,文章将涵盖自定义数字格式、数据透视表(PivotTable)等工具,并指导如何构建清晰的可视化图表,为您提供从基础到精通的完整比率计算解决方案。
2026-02-23 01:31:16
236人看过
为什么wps中excel合并计算
在处理多源数据时,金山办公软件WPS中的Excel合并计算功能,能将分散于多个工作表或工作簿的同类数据高效汇总。这一工具不仅避免了繁琐的手工复制粘贴,更能智能处理数据差异,确保汇总结果的准确性与一致性。对于财务分析、销售统计等日常办公场景,掌握合并计算是提升数据处理效率、实现自动化报告的关键技能。
2026-02-23 01:31:10
181人看过